## Authentication

PortionWise talks to the internal ScaleCore service for all conversion math. No anonymous access — every request needs a key, passed in the request header. Local dev uses the shared staging key; production keys are scoped per deployment and rotate quarterly. Don't commit keys. Don't reuse the staging key in CI; CI pulls its own from the vault job. If a request returns 401, your key is stale — grab a fresh one. Use the key below for staging:

API key for taduf-yahif: qvz11-nMDtAWg6H2u

## Further reading

New to the Ledgervane schema registry? Start with the compatibility modes doc — backward-transitive is the default and the reason your "tiny" field rename got rejected. Then read the event naming conventions and the deprecation workflow. Never delete a subject; mark it retired instead. Registration is CI-only; manual uploads are blocked. The full onboarding guide lives on the internal page.

runbook for tagug-hafog: https://jira.lumiclabs.internal/projects/pages/pages/9773c0d8

### Formula Sandboxing Overview

User-supplied formulas in Gridspun run inside the Hushcell sandbox: no filesystem, no network, and a 50ms execution budget. Security reviewers should confirm that every new built-in function is allowlisted and audited before release. Escapes are treated as sev-1. To open the sandbox audit console for your review session, authenticate with the recovery passphrase below.

recovery phrase for fajeg-kawep: druix-gorius-briax-ulaeth-fraox-lammir-pelox-jormir-pelwyn-julir

## Escalation: Formula Sandbox (Tallyvine)

If the sandbox for user-supplied formulas shows signs of escape — unexpected syscalls, filesystem reads outside the jail, or evaluation times exceeding the hard cap — pause the ingest queue immediately and snapshot the worker. Do not restart workers before capturing state; evidence is lost on restart. Page the on-call first, then notify the sandbox owners. For security-specific escalation, use the dedicated review inbox below.

escalation mailbox, bagef-bagag: oliax.drumir.jorath@crelvolabs.test